图形可视化工具全攻略:5步掌握零代码绘图技巧
【免费下载链接】GraphvizOnlineLet's Graphviz it online项目地址: https://gitcode.com/gh_mirrors/gr/GraphvizOnline
【行业痛点解析】复杂流程图绘制的3大困境
你是否也曾面临这样的场景:花费数小时调整流程图布局却仍不满意?团队协作时因版本混乱导致重复劳动?导出的图形在不同设备上显示效果迥异?这些问题的根源在于传统绘图工具的三大局限:操作复杂门槛高、协作效率低下、格式兼容性差。而现代图形可视化工具正是为解决这些痛点而生,让专业图表制作变得像搭积木一样简单。
【核心解决方案】图形可视化工具的技术原理
可视化引擎对比
| 引擎类型 | 核心算法 | 适用场景 | 优势 | 局限性 |
|---|---|---|---|---|
| dot | 层次化布局 | 流程图、组织结构图 | 层次清晰,节点排列有序 | 大型网络易拥挤 |
| circo | 环形布局 | 网络拓扑图、关系图谱 | 空间利用率高 | 节点关系不直观 |
| neato | 弹簧模型 | 无向图、社交关系图 | 节点分布均匀 | 计算复杂度高 |
| fdp | 力导向布局 | 大型网络图、知识图谱 | 自动避免节点重叠 | 渲染速度较慢 |
力导向布局就像磁铁同极相斥——节点间存在排斥力,边则提供吸引力,最终达到平衡状态,形成自然美观的布局。
你可能会问,如何选择适合自己的布局引擎?这里提供一个简单的决策树:
- 如果是流程类图表 → 选择dot引擎
- 如果是网络关系图 → 选择fdp引擎
- 如果是环形结构 → 选择circo引擎
- 如果是无向连接图 → 选择neato引擎
【零基础入门】5步掌握图形可视化工具
📌 第一步:界面熟悉与基本设置
⌨️ 快捷键Ctrl+N新建画布,默认双栏布局(左侧编辑区/右侧预览区) 🖱️ 点击右上角齿轮图标,在"首选项"中设置默认主题和布局引擎
📌 第二步:核心语法快速掌握
节点定义:nodeName [label="节点标签", shape=rectangle](shape参数可设置圆形、菱形等12种基础形状) 关系连接:A -> B [label="连接说明"](箭头方向表示流程走向) 样式控制:graph [bgcolor="#f5f5f5"](支持RGB颜色代码和常见颜色名称)
📌 第三步:实时预览与调整
🖱️ 右侧预览区支持鼠标拖拽平移,滚轮缩放查看细节 ⌨️ Ctrl+S手动保存当前状态,系统每5分钟自动备份一次
📌 第四步:多格式导出与分享
⌨️ Ctrl+E打开导出菜单,支持SVG(矢量图)、PNG(位图)、PDF(文档)三种主要格式 🖱️ 点击分享按钮生成临时链接,设置7天有效期或永久访问权限
📌 第五步:移动端使用技巧
- 竖屏模式下点击底部"切换视图"按钮可切换单栏/双栏布局
- 双指捏合缩放编辑区,双击空白处恢复默认大小
- 使用语音输入功能(仅支持英文)快速添加节点:"Add node User with label 用户名"
【实战场景应用】三大领域最佳实践
数据科学:决策树可视化
将机器学习模型的决策路径转化为图形,使用不同颜色区分分类结果。关键节点添加tooltip说明特征权重,帮助团队理解模型判断逻辑。
教育教学:知识结构图谱
用层次布局展示学科知识点关联,核心概念使用菱形节点突出,次级概念使用圆形节点,通过虚线连接表示间接关联。学生可直观理解知识体系。
产品设计:用户流程图
用不同线宽表示流程频率,红色标注异常路径,绿色标注主流程。在关键决策点添加注释说明用户心理模型,帮助团队对齐设计思路。
【协作技巧】多人协同工作流
值得注意的是,高效协作不仅需要工具支持,更需要规范的工作流程:
- 建立图形元素库:统一节点样式、颜色标准和连接线规则
- 使用版本命名规范:
[项目]-[日期]-[作者]-[版本号] - 关键节点添加变更记录:
/* 2023-10-15 张三:新增支付流程节点 */
【高级定制】提升可视化效果的5个技巧
可视化效果评分表
| 评估维度 | 评分标准(1-5分) | 优化方法 |
|---|---|---|
| 易读性 | 文字清晰可辨,关系明确 | 调整字体大小,增加节点间距 |
| 美观度 | 色彩协调,布局均衡 | 使用主题色板,避免超过5种主色 |
| 信息密度 | 内容充实无冗余 | 合并相似节点,使用子图功能 |
| 交互性 | 支持缩放、悬停提示 | 导出时保留交互功能 |
| 加载速度 | 大型图渲染时间 <3秒 | 拆分复杂图形,使用增量加载 |
30秒快速评估自测模块
- 你的图形是否能在3秒内传达核心信息?
- 移除所有文字后,图形结构是否仍有意义?
- 不同设备上查看时是否保持一致性?
【避坑指南】常见问题解决方案
图形渲染错乱
- 问题:节点重叠或连接线交叉严重
- 解决方案:添加
rankdir=LR设置横向布局,使用constraint=false解除部分连接限制
导出文件过大
- 问题:SVG文件超过1MB影响加载速度
- 解决方案:使用"简化导出"选项,移除编辑信息和冗余属性
协作冲突
- 问题:多人同时编辑导致内容覆盖
- 解决方案:启用"锁定编辑"功能,关键节点修改需二次确认
掌握这些技巧,你就能充分发挥图形可视化工具的强大功能,将复杂信息转化为清晰直观的视觉表达。无论是数据分析报告、教学课件还是产品方案,都能通过专业的图形可视化提升沟通效率和信息传达效果。现在就打开工具,开始你的可视化创作之旅吧!
【免费下载链接】GraphvizOnlineLet's Graphviz it online项目地址: https://gitcode.com/gh_mirrors/gr/GraphvizOnline
创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考